PKYStepper是一款创新的步进器组件,它不仅具备基本的计数功能,还特别集成了标签显示功能,使得用户可以更加直观地理解当前的状态。该组件为开发者提供了高度的灵活性,支持多种属性的修改及个性化定制,满足不同场景下的应用需求。本文旨在为有兴趣深入了解和使用PKYStepper的开发者们提供一个全面的指南,包括详细的介绍以及丰富的代码示例。
PKYStepper, 步进器组件, 标签显示, 代码示例, 个性化定制
PKYStepper作为一款创新性的步进器组件,其设计初衷是为了给用户提供更为便捷、直观的操作体验。它不仅仅局限于传统的加减操作,更是在此基础上加入了丰富的自定义选项。通过简单的API调用,开发人员能够轻松地将PKYStepper集成到他们的应用程序中。基础功能涵盖了从最小值到最大值之间的任意数值选择,支持用户根据实际需求调整步长,确保每一次点击都能准确反映用户的意图。此外,PKYStepper还允许设置初始值,这意味着无论是在何种应用场景下,都可以灵活配置以适应不同的业务逻辑。对于那些追求高效且美观界面设计的应用来说,PKYStepper无疑是一个理想的选择。
PKYStepper最引人注目的特性之一便是其内置的标签显示功能。这一功能不仅增强了用户体验,同时也极大地提升了产品的可用性。通过在每个步骤旁边添加清晰易懂的标签说明,用户可以一目了然地了解到当前所处的位置及其意义,减少了因操作不当导致的困惑与错误。更重要的是,这些标签还可以根据项目需求进行个性化定制,无论是字体样式还是颜色搭配,甚至是动态效果,都可随心所欲地调整,让界面更加生动有趣。这样的设计不仅有助于提高用户满意度,也为开发团队提供了无限创意空间,使得PKYStepper成为了众多UI库中独具魅力的一员。
对于任何希望在其项目中引入PKYStepper的开发者而言,第一步自然是了解如何正确安装这一组件。幸运的是,PKYStepper的设计者们充分考虑到了这一点,力求使整个过程尽可能地简单明了。首先,开发者需要访问官方文档或GitHub仓库获取最新版本的PKYStepper源码包。下载完成后,只需将其解压缩并导入到现有的工程环境中即可。值得注意的是,在集成过程中,确保所有依赖项都被正确安装是非常重要的一步,这通常可以通过运行几条简单的命令来实现。一旦完成上述操作,开发者便可以开始探索PKYStepper的强大功能了。
为了进一步简化安装流程,PKYStepper团队还提供了详尽的文档支持,其中包括了针对不同开发环境的具体指导建议。无论是初学者还是经验丰富的专业人士,都能够从中受益匪浅。不仅如此,社区内活跃的技术讨论也为遇到问题的用户提供了及时有效的帮助,确保每个人都能顺利地将PKYStepper融入自己的项目当中。
为了让PKYStepper能够更好地适应各种应用场景,其设计之初就赋予了用户极大的自由度来进行个性化定制。从最基本的外观调整到复杂的交互逻辑设定,几乎每一个细节都可以根据具体需求做出改变。例如,想要更改步进器的颜色方案?只需几行代码即可实现。希望增加一些额外的功能按钮?PKYStepper同样支持这种程度的扩展。
当然,要想充分利用这些强大的自定义能力,掌握正确的配置方法至关重要。在这方面,PKYStepper同样没有让人失望。它提供了一套直观易用的API接口,允许开发者通过简单的参数设置来达到预期的效果。无论是调整标签文本、改变背景色还是设置动画效果,所有这一切都可以通过调用相应的函数轻松完成。更重要的是,这些API接口经过精心设计,既保证了功能的丰富性,又兼顾了使用的便捷性,即便是编程新手也能快速上手。
总之,无论是对于追求极致用户体验的产品经理,还是渴望打造独特应用界面的设计师来说,PKYStepper都无疑是一个值得尝试的选择。通过深入挖掘其个性化配置潜力,相信每一位使用者都能找到最适合自己的解决方案。
当开发者初次接触PKYStepper时,他们往往会惊叹于其简洁而强大的功能。为了帮助大家更快地上手,这里提供了一个基础使用示例。假设我们需要在一个购物应用中集成这样一个步进器,以便让用户能够方便地增减商品数量。首先,我们只需要几行简单的代码就能完成初始化:
let stepper = PKYStepper(frame: CGRect(x: 0, y: 0, width: 100, height: 50))
stepper.value = 1 // 设置初始值
stepper.minimumValue = 1 // 设置最小值
stepper.maximumValue = 10 // 设置最大值
stepper.stepValue = 1 // 设置步长
view.addSubview(stepper)
以上代码展示了如何创建一个PKYStepper实例,并对其进行基本配置。可以看到,整个过程非常直观,即使是编程新手也能轻松掌握。而当我们将这样一个小巧却功能齐全的步进器嵌入到应用界面后,用户便能享受到更加流畅自然的操作体验了。
如果说基础使用已经能够让PKYStepper发挥出不小的作用,那么高级自定义则真正展现了这款组件的魅力所在。想象一下,在一个健康管理应用中,我们希望用户能够通过步进器来记录每天的运动量。此时,仅仅依靠默认设置显然无法满足需求。因此,我们可以利用PKYStepper提供的丰富API接口来进行深度定制:
// 自定义标签文本
stepper.labelText = "步数"
// 调整标签颜色
stepper.labelTextColor = .blue
// 添加动态效果
stepper.addAnimation(type: .bounce, duration: 0.5)
// 扩展功能按钮
let plusButton = UIButton(type: .custom)
plusButton.setTitle("+", for: .normal)
stepper.addButton(button: plusButton, position: .right)
通过上述代码,我们不仅改变了步进器的外观,还为其增添了趣味性和互动感。用户在使用过程中,不仅能清晰地看到当前进度,还能感受到产品背后的人文关怀。这样的设计思路,正是PKYStepper区别于其他同类组件的独特之处。
尽管PKYStepper拥有诸多优点,但在实际应用过程中,难免会遇到一些棘手的问题。为此,我们整理了几点常见疑问及其解决策略,希望能为广大开发者提供参考:
valueDidChange
闭包中添加逻辑判断,当检测到值超过预设范围时,自动将其重置为边界值。这样既能保证数据的有效性,又能避免用户误操作带来的困扰。综上所述,PKYStepper不仅以其出色的性能赢得了众多开发者的青睐,更凭借灵活多变的自定义选项,成为了无数优秀应用背后的强大支撑。只要合理运用这些技巧,相信每位使用者都能发掘出属于自己的无限可能。
在当今这个移动互联网时代,移动应用已经成为人们日常生活中不可或缺的一部分。PKYStepper作为一款集成了标签显示功能的步进器组件,在移动应用开发领域展现出了巨大的潜力。无论是购物应用中商品数量的选择,还是健康管理应用里每日运动量的记录,PKYStepper都能以其直观的操作界面和丰富的自定义选项,为用户提供更加流畅自然的使用体验。特别是在购物场景下,PKYStepper不仅简化了用户操作流程,还通过其独特的标签显示功能,让用户能够一目了然地了解当前状态,减少了因操作不当导致的困惑与错误。而对于健康管理应用而言,PKYStepper更是通过自定义标签文本、调整标签颜色等个性化设置,为用户带来了更加贴心的服务体验。可以说,在移动应用开发中,PKYStepper正逐渐成为提升用户体验、增强应用吸引力的重要工具之一。
随着Web技术的不断发展,越来越多的企业和个人开始重视起网站建设和维护工作。而在这一过程中,如何提升网站的交互性和用户体验,成为了许多开发者关注的重点。PKYStepper作为一款优秀的步进器组件,在Web开发中同样有着广泛的应用前景。通过简单的API调用,开发人员能够轻松地将PKYStepper集成到网页中,实现对数值的便捷控制。更重要的是,PKYStepper还支持多种属性的修改及个性化定制,这意味着开发者可以根据具体需求,对组件进行深度优化,以适应不同的应用场景。例如,在一个在线教育平台上,PKYStepper可以帮助学生更好地追踪学习进度;而在一个电子商务网站上,则可以让顾客更方便地调整购买数量。此外,PKYStepper还提供了详尽的文档支持,帮助开发者快速上手,无论是初学者还是经验丰富的专业人士,都能够从中受益匪浅。通过深入挖掘PKYStepper的潜力,相信每一位Web开发者都能为自己的项目增添更多亮点。
在当今这个快节奏的时代,用户对于应用的响应速度和流畅度有着极高的要求。PKYStepper作为一款功能强大的步进器组件,虽然已经具备了出色的基础性能,但为了满足不同场景下的需求,进一步提升其运行效率仍然是十分必要的。以下是一些实用的技巧,可以帮助开发者优化PKYStepper的表现,使其在各种复杂环境中都能保持最佳状态。
首先,减少不必要的计算和渲染是提升性能的关键。在实际使用过程中,开发者可以通过合理的逻辑设计,避免在每次值变化时都触发复杂的计算任务。例如,在设置步长时,可以预先计算好可能涉及的所有数值,存储起来供后续使用,这样就能大大减轻运行时的负担。此外,对于那些动态效果,如标签颜色的变化或动画展示,也可以采取延迟加载的方式,即只有当用户实际操作时才进行渲染,而非一开始就全部加载完毕。这种方式不仅能够显著降低内存占用率,还能有效提升用户的感知速度。
其次,充分利用硬件加速也是提高性能的有效手段之一。现代移动设备普遍配备了高性能的GPU,通过适当的代码优化,可以让PKYStepper更好地利用这些硬件资源,从而实现更加平滑的过渡效果。具体来说,就是在实现某些视觉效果时,尽量选择基于GPU的解决方案,比如使用Core Animation框架中的CATransform3D来代替传统的UIView动画。这样做不仅能够显著改善动画的流畅度,还能减少CPU的占用,让整个应用运行得更加高效。
最后,定期检查并更新依赖库也非常重要。随着时间的推移,第三方库可能会发布新的版本,修复已知问题的同时,也可能带来性能上的改进。因此,建议开发者定期关注相关动态,及时将PKYStepper所依赖的库升级至最新版,以确保其始终处于最佳状态。
随着移动设备种类的日益增多,屏幕尺寸和分辨率的差异变得越来越明显。为了确保PKYStepper能够在各种环境下都能保持良好的视觉效果,采用响应式设计显得尤为重要。所谓响应式设计,就是指根据用户设备的不同特性,自动调整界面布局和元素大小,以提供一致且优质的用户体验。
在实现响应式设计的过程中,Auto Layout无疑是首选工具。通过设置合适的约束条件,PKYStepper能够自动适应不同尺寸的屏幕,无论是在iPhone SE这样的小屏设备上,还是在iPad Pro这样的大屏平板上,都能呈现出最佳的视觉效果。例如,可以为步进器的宽度和高度设置相对比例,而不是固定数值,这样就能确保其在不同设备上都能占据合适的空间。同时,对于标签文字这类重要信息,也可以通过设置优先级来决定其在空间不足时的行为,比如是否允许换行或者缩小字号。
除了Auto Layout之外,Size Classes也是iOS开发中实现响应式设计的一个重要概念。通过定义不同的Size Classes组合,开发者可以为不同类型的设备指定专门的布局方案。比如,对于横屏模式下的iPad应用,可以设计一套更加宽敞的界面布局,充分利用额外的屏幕空间;而对于竖屏模式下的iPhone应用,则可以采用紧凑型布局,确保所有元素都能在有限的空间内清晰可见。
总之,通过综合运用Auto Layout和Size Classes等技术手段,PKYStepper不仅能够实现真正的跨平台兼容性,还能为用户提供更加舒适自然的操作体验。这对于提升应用的整体品质,增强用户粘性具有不可忽视的作用。
随着移动互联网技术的迅猛发展,用户对于应用体验的要求也在不断提高。PKYStepper作为一款集成了标签显示功能的步进器组件,自推出以来便受到了广大开发者的青睐。它不仅以其直观的操作界面和丰富的自定义选项赢得了市场的认可,更是在不断迭代中逐步完善自身功能,以适应更多样化的应用场景。未来,PKYStepper有望在以下几个方面继续拓展其影响力:
首先,随着物联网(IoT)设备的普及,PKYStepper或将迎来全新的发展机遇。在智能家居、智能穿戴设备等领域,用户往往需要通过简单的界面来控制设备状态。PKYStepper凭借其简洁高效的特性,完全有能力成为连接人与物的理想桥梁。想象一下,在一个智能家居系统中,用户只需轻触几步,就能轻松调节室内温度、灯光亮度等参数,这样的体验无疑是极具吸引力的。
其次,AI技术的进步也将为PKYStepper注入新的活力。通过结合机器学习算法,未来的PKYStepper或许能够实现更加智能化的操作。例如,在健康监测应用中,步进器可根据用户的运动习惯自动调整目标值,甚至预测未来的健康状况,为用户提供个性化的建议。这样一来,PKYStepper不再只是一个简单的数值控制器,而是变成了一个能够理解用户需求、提供主动服务的智能助手。
最后,随着5G网络的推广,实时交互将成为常态。PKYStepper若能抓住这一契机,进一步优化其响应速度和稳定性,必将在更多实时应用场景中大放异彩。无论是在线教育平台上的即时反馈机制,还是电商网站中的库存同步更新,PKYStepper都有望凭借其卓越的性能表现,成为提升用户体验的关键因素之一。
为了继续保持市场领先地位,PKYStepper的研发团队正积极探索更多创新功能,力求为用户提供更加丰富多元的使用体验。以下是几个可能的方向:
一方面,增强现实(AR)技术的融合将是PKYStepper未来发展的一大亮点。通过将AR元素融入步进器组件中,不仅可以创造出更具沉浸感的操作界面,还能为特定行业带来革命性的变革。试想,在一个虚拟试衣间应用中,用户不仅能看到自己穿上不同款式衣服后的效果,还能通过步进器轻松调整尺码,直至找到最满意的那一款。这样的设计不仅极大地提升了购物的乐趣,也为商家提供了全新的营销手段。
另一方面,语音识别功能的加入也将极大丰富PKYStepper的交互方式。对于那些不方便手动操作的场合,如驾驶过程中调整导航设置,或是厨房里调整食谱分量,用户只需简单说出指令,就能完成相应操作。这不仅提高了使用的便利性,也为残障人士提供了更加友好的使用环境。
此外,PKYStepper还计划引入更多数据分析工具,帮助开发者更好地理解用户行为模式。通过对用户操作数据的收集与分析,可以发现潜在的需求点,进而优化产品设计。比如,在一个健身应用中,通过分析用户使用步进器调整运动强度的习惯,可以为他们推荐更适合的锻炼计划,从而提高用户满意度。
总之,随着技术的不断进步,PKYStepper正朝着更加智能化、个性化、多样化的方向迈进。只要持续关注用户需求,勇于创新,相信这款组件在未来还将展现出更多令人惊喜的可能性。
通过本文的详细介绍,我们不仅领略了PKYStepper作为一款创新步进器组件的强大功能,还对其安装配置、个性化定制以及在不同应用场景中的实际表现有了更深刻的理解。从基础使用到高级自定义,从移动应用到Web开发,PKYStepper均展现了其卓越的性能与广泛的适用性。更重要的是,随着技术的不断进步,PKYStepper正朝着更加智能化、个性化、多样化的方向发展,未来有望在物联网、人工智能及增强现实等领域发挥更大的作用。对于希望提升用户体验、增强应用吸引力的开发者而言,PKYStepper无疑是一个值得深入探索的强大工具。